The Skeptics Society is a nonprofit, [2] [3] member-supported organization devoted to promoting scientific skepticism and resisting the spread of pseudoscience, superstition, and irrational beliefs. The Skeptics Society was co-founded by Michael Shermer and Pat Linse as a Los Angeles -area skeptical group to replace ... Webb15 mars 2024 · Last year, “vaccine skeptic” lawyer Markus Haintz sued Lauterbach, accusing him of spreading fake news. However, a German court ruled that Lauterbach’s statements are considered free speech — notably though not on the basis that his statements were scientific, but instead that they were political opinion.
